    I think yes. 12 for instance would be too many :D

    This is an area to make sure is as strong as possible though and if a 3 CB formation is the new normal we would need 5 good centre backs.

    When we were winning our titles with a back 4 we had 4 CBs and one of those got far fewer games (Bobby, spotting Billy, Terry and Percy).

    It's getting that balance right between depth but also familiarity. Too many changes game to game and you limit the understanding between players which leads to problems.

    Whilst we do have that many CBs (counting Dave as he is being used there), are they the right 5?
    • Silva (excellent and seemingly ageless but still up there in years. If he declines it will likely be sudden)
    • Rudiger (likely will be a core part of Tuchel's plans)
    • Zouma (featured under Frank, improved with Silva but not a player I think we win titles with as a top 3 CB)
    • AC (kills me that he isn't better, had such hopes for him but expect him to be gone)
    • Dave (the current 3rd man)
    • Fik (listing him as a non-present 6th and hopeful he will have a great loan and the option to buy requires two party consent which we refuse)

    Assuming AC/Zouma goes and Fik doesn't come back that's a minimum of 2 players we need to bring in. And one of those needs to be a) a big bastard and b) 50m quid. If Zouma stays maybe it is just 1 we bring in but think we can strengthen.

    We will need 4 top 'starter quality' CBs for the 3 spots and another player to spot minutes. We currently shape up to have 3 (inc dave but expect him and/or silva to drop off). Whatever other business we conduct this is a key area. I don't think we want to carry 6 CBs as the next man may switch back to a 4 (if Tuchel hasn't already done so) and that really will be overstuffed.
